just to let you know, that the Fox X2 has a common reliability problem for years. It's called cavitation (squeeeeech noise, coming from the shock where air is mixing with the oil, which alterates the good functioning of the shock ). It's supposed to be fixed on 2024 models.
If, like me, you have a 2023 model on your Strive On (you can check on fox site with the shock's serial number), even if, like me, you don't have any problem with the shock (yet?), you're eligible for an upgrade of your shock with the 2024 updated components.
You'll have to contact your fox service center, and check with them for the upgrade under warranty.
i've done it, and they're making no problem as they are aware of the problem.
You'll certainly have to provide the serial number, the bike's invoice, and send the shock to them. Depending on how busy they are, it can take from 1 week, to 1 month (don't do it in june, it could ruin your summer rides :giggle: )

Can anyone who has run new brake hoses let me know if you need to drop the motor to route the new line through the frame? Switching my DB8 (which were surprisingly decent) to Shimanos (all my bikes are XTs). Any tips?
Hello, I swapped my brakes to Hope E4s and didn't need to drop the motor.
I pushed the new hose in while pulling the old hose out with one of these, it went in very easily.
